Aircraft Gps Repeater. The repeater system provides seamless coverage inside a hangar enabling the testing of aircraft navigational systems without the need to move the aircraft out of the hangar. Routine aircraft maintenance and test that requires gps can now take place inside the hangar instead of having to move, sometimes several aircraft, in and outside. The repeater system provides seamless coverage inside a hangar enabling the testing of aircraft navigational systems without the need to move the aircraft out of the hangar. The hangar repeater solution enables engineers involved in maintenance, repair and overhaul (mro) of aircraft to undertake. No satellite acquisition delay on exit. Gps signals are inherently low strength and a gps repeating system enables the signal to be rebroadcast inside a hangar or building. Gps repeater system for civil and military hangars. Allows aircraft to receive signals while indoors.
